Charlotte (CLT) to San Diego (SAN) at a glance

Discover a range of airlines providing flights from Charlotte (CLT) to San Diego (SAN) on this domestic short-haul route. You can compare options from both full-service and low-cost carriers to find the best itinerary that suits your budget and schedule as you prepare to explore San Diego's renowned attractions and vibrant neighborhoods. Get all the essential details for your journey from Charlotte-Douglas International Airport (CLT) to San Diego International Airport (SAN).

  • Fastest flight duration: around 5h 15m non-stop
  • Route distance: roughly 2,100 miles (3,380 km)
  • Flights per week: around 25+ flights with multiple daily departures on average
  • Typical fares (one-way): economy tickets often range from $125–$495, depending on seasonality and how far ahead you book

Flights from Charlotte-Douglas International Airport (CLT) to San Diego International Airport (SAN)

Based on the latest traveler bookings, here are the top airlines favored for flights from Charlotte to San Diego, typically offering non-stop and one-stop options. Common layover points include Denver International Airport (DEN) with a layover of about 1 hour and 45 minutes, Midway International Airport (MDW) with a 1-hour layover, and Dallas-Fort Worth International Airport (DFW), also around 1 hour and 45 minutes. These choices allow you to balance price, total travel time, and cabin class to create the ideal itinerary.

  • American Airlines: This full-service airline provides both non-stop and one-stop flights, with one-way fares generally falling between $135 and $550. It represents around 65% of departures on this route, with a standard non-stop travel duration of 5 hours and 15 minutes.
  • Southwest Airlines: Known for its budget-friendly fares, Southwest offers non-stop, one-stop, and multi-stop options. One-way tickets usually range from $145 to $320, making up about 20% of departures. Expect a one-stop journey to take 6 hours and 15 minutes in the air, totaling approximately 7 hours and 45 minutes.
  • Frontier Airlines: As a low-cost option, Frontier facilitates one-stop travel with one-way prices typically between $125 and $245. It accounts for about 6% of departures on this route, featuring an in-flight duration of 6 hours and 15 minutes, with a total travel time of roughly 7 hours and 45 minutes, including layovers.
  • Alaska Airlines: This full-service airline provides non-stop flights, with one-way fares ranging from $130 to $745. Alaska Airlines handles around 4% of departures on this route, with a total journey time of 5 hours and 15 minutes.
  • Delta: Operating one-stop service, Delta offers one-way fares that typically range from $125 to $610. It accounts for approximately 4% of departures on this route, with an in-flight time of 6 hours and 15 minutes, leading to a total travel duration of around 7 hours and 45 minutes, including a layover.

Travelers flying from Charlotte to San Diego can opt for upgraded service. American Airlines offers first class, while Delta provides both first class and premium economy options. Additionally, Alaska Airlines features first class for those seeking a more comfortable journey.

Best time to fly from Charlotte (CLT) to San Diego (SAN)

The most popular months for travelers flying from Charlotte to San Diego are January, March, and April, when peak temperatures in San Diego reach up to 60.6°F in April. If you prefer quieter travel, consider September, the least busy and relatively cheaper time to visit with fewer crowds and temperatures around 72°F. For better deals, May usually offers the lowest average one-way fare around $237. Flight availability peaks in June, July, and October, with approximately 31 flights per week, making it easier to find convenient departure times.

  • Cheapest time to fly: May usually offers good deals with average one-way fare around $237, roughly 10% cheaper than the yearly average.
  • More budget-friendly months to fly: January, April, and March typically offer average one-way fares of around $254.
  • Most flight options: June, July, and October have the highest number of flights from Charlotte to San Diego, with approximately 31 flights per week, giving you more flexibility in scheduling your trip.

How long does it take to fly from Charlotte, NC (CLT-Charlotte-Douglas Intl.) to San Diego, CA (SAN-San Diego Intl.)?
A nonstop flight from CLT to SAN typically takes around 5 hours 20 minutes, covering approximately 2,073 miles. Connecting flights on this route usually add 3 hours to your travel time. Keep in mind that actual flight times can vary due to wind patterns, weather, and air traffic.
